Steatogenys duidae, the centipede knifefish, is a slim, camouflaged little predator of the Amazon and Orinoco basins that spends its days hidden in leaf litter and root tangles and comes out after dark to hunt. Like all Gymnotiformes it swims by rippling a single long fin along its underside rather than beating a tail, moving forward or backward with equal ease, and it carries no dorsal fin at all. What makes it — and every fish in this order — remarkable is invisible: a weak electric organ discharge that plays out around its body like a private field, letting it electrolocate prey, obstacles and neighbours in water too dark or turbid for eyes to be much use. This is a pulse-type discharge, delivered as sharp individual pulses rather than a continuous wave, typical of its family. It is a modest, unshowy fish by aquarium-trade standards, but a genuine curiosity for anyone keeping a blackwater biotope tank.

Taxonomy & naming

Steatogenys duidae was described by Francesca La Monte in 1929, originally placed in the now-defunct genus Tateichthys as Tateichthys duidae before being moved into Steatogenys. It belongs to the family Rhamphichthyidae, the sand knifefishes, within the order Gymnotiformes — the New-World electric knifefishes, a group defined not by scales or fins but by an electric organ and a ribbon-like anal fin that does almost all the work of swimming. The Catalog of Fishes (Eschmeyer, CAS) is the authority for the valid name.

The species epithet duidae refers to the type locality, Mount Duida in Amazonas state, Venezuela; the genus name Steatogenys derives from Greek steat- (fat, tallow) and -genys (jaw), a reference to the fish's soft, fleshy head profile. Despite the shared common name "knifefish", Steatogenys and its Gymnotiform relatives are not related to the Asian featherback and clown knifefishes (Chitala, Notopterus) — those belong to an entirely separate order of bonytongues, and the resemblance in body shape is convergent, not a sign of kinship.

Morphology

The centipede knifefish is long and slender, tapering from a bluntly rounded snout to a whip-thin tail, with a barred or mottled brown pattern that camouflages it well among leaf litter and submerged wood. As in all Gymnotiformes it has no dorsal fin and no true tail fin; a single long anal fin runs beneath most of the body and drives the fish with a travelling ripple, letting it move forward, hover, or reverse with equal control. The species reaches a modest maximum of around 8 in total length, small by the standards of the larger ghost and banded knifefishes.

Like every fish in this order it is entirely scaleless, its skin bare and covered instead with the sensory pores of its electroreceptive system. It carries a weak, pulse-type electric organ that fires discrete individual pulses — as opposed to the continuous wave-type discharge of the ghost knifefishes (Apteronotidae) — a pattern typical of the Rhamphichthyidae and its close relatives the Hypopomidae. No sexual dimorphism has been documented for this species; males and females are not reliably distinguished by external features in the available literature.

Habitat

Steatogenys duidae is native to the Amazon and Orinoco basins, recorded from Brazil and Venezuela, with a range that plausibly extends into neighbouring Colombia and Peru given the connectivity of the basin. The type locality sits on Mount Duida in Venezuela's Amazonas state, and specimens have also been documented from Igarapé Tabocão, a tributary of Lago Aiapuá in Brazil, giving a picture of a fish tied to terra firme forest streams — watercourses that run through unflooded forest rather than seasonally inundated várzea.

These are warm, soft, acidic waters typical of the Amazon's blackwater and clearwater tributaries, with moderate current and a substrate of sand, leaf litter and submerged roots. The species is nocturnal and spends daylight hours hidden among this cover, emerging after dark — behaviour consistent with its weak electric sense, which lets it navigate and hunt in water where vision offers little advantage. In the aquarium it wants that same dim, sheltered, softwater environment recreated as closely as possible.

Feeding

In the wild the centipede knifefish is a carnivore, taking small crustaceans, worms and aquatic insect larvae from among the leaf litter and sediment it patrols at night, almost certainly locating much of this prey by electrolocation rather than sight. It forages actively rather than ambushing, working through cover in the manner typical of small nocturnal Rhamphichthyids.

In the aquarium it accepts bloodworm, ghost shrimp and similar meaty frozen or live foods, and consistently rejects commercial flakes and pellets — feeding has to be built around live or frozen fare offered after the lights go down. Because it is shy and easily outcompeted, food is best delivered where the fish can find it without having to compete in the open with bolder tankmates.

Mating

As in other Gymnotiformes, the electric organ discharge of Steatogenys duidae likely does double duty as a communication channel as well as a sensing tool — pulse-type signatures in this order can carry information about species, sex and individual identity, and are thought to feature in how individuals recognise and approach one another in the dark. Beyond that general pattern, specific courtship behaviour for this species has not been documented in the available sources.

Data on the finer detail of pairing and spawning approach in S. duidae is sparse; what is known is inferred from its family rather than observed directly in this species. It is best treated as an open question rather than a settled account.

Breeding

Breeding in Steatogenys duidae is poorly documented, both in the wild and in the aquarium — no confirmed captive spawning records appear in the available literature. As an egg-layer in the family Rhamphichthyidae, its reproduction is presumed to follow the pattern typical of its relatives: eggs scattered or deposited among leaf litter, roots or sand, likely timed to the wet season, with little to no parental care afterward.

This is a species to keep well rather than to expect to breed. Aquarists should treat any reproduction as a documentation opportunity rather than a routine outcome, and resist the temptation to fill gaps in the record with assumption.

In the aquarium

The centipede knifefish suits a quiet, softwater biotope tank rather than a boisterous community. It is peaceful but shy, and does best kept in a group of six or more of its own kind — solitary individuals are prone to becoming stressed or, conversely, unusually aggressive toward tankmates. A soft, sandy substrate with plenty of leaf litter, roots and other cover lets it hide through the day and emerge to forage at night, and dim lighting suits its nocturnal habits far better than a brightly lit display.

Being scaleless, it needs the same caution given to all Gymnotiformes: no copper-based medications, reduced dosing of anything else, and consistently clean water, since it is sensitive to ammonia and nitrate. Warm water in the 73–82 °F range with a soft, acidic pH of around 6.0–6.5 mirrors its terra firme forest streams. It is not a fish for bite-size community tankmates — small fish and shrimp are at risk from a nocturnal electrolocating predator — but it poses no threat to similarly sized peaceful companions. Captive-bred stock is not established in the trade for this species, so wild-caught origin should be assumed and the fish given time and cover to settle in.

Conservation

Steatogenys duidae has not been formally assessed by the IUCN Red List and carries a status of Not Evaluated. It is known from a modest number of Amazon and Orinoco basin localities in Brazil and Venezuela, in terra firme forest streams that are not, on current evidence, under acute documented pressure specific to this species.

As with many small, poorly studied Neotropical fishes, the absence of an assessment reflects a lack of dedicated study rather than any known security. General pressures on Amazon and Orinoco forest streams — deforestation, water quality change and habitat disturbance — are relevant to the wider region this species inhabits, but no species-specific conservation data is available to cite.
